April 08, New Delhi: Iran's Islamic Revolutionary Guard Corps (IRGC) stated on Wednesday that it does not trust U.S. assurances, despite a two-week ceasefire, warning that it remains prepared for further action.

This statement came after Iran carried out strikes targeting multiple locations in the Persian Gulf, including Saudi Arabia, the United Arab Emirates, Qatar, Bahrain, and Kuwait, as well as Israel and Jordan.

The IRGC said it targeted 25 locations across different countries, reiterating its lack of trust in the United States.

Meanwhile, U.S. Vice President JD Vance cautioned that the truce remains fragile, noting that several Gulf nations faced fresh attacks just hours after the ceasefire agreement.
